Driving directions from Casa la Chiusa, Italy to Mestre, Italy distance


Casa la Chiusa, Italy
Mestre, Italy
Casa la Chiusa to Mestre road map

Casa la Chiusa to Mestre flight distance miles / km

502.8 mi / 809.2 km
Also see in Italy
BESbswy